How to prepare for a job interview at Leonard Cheshire
✨Know Your Numbers
As a Senior Finance Business Partner, you’ll need to demonstrate your financial acumen. Brush up on key financial metrics and be ready to discuss how you've used them in past roles. This shows you’re not just about the numbers but understand their impact on business decisions.
✨Understand the Business
Research the company’s industry, competitors, and recent news. Being able to discuss how external factors affect financial performance will impress interviewers. It shows you’re proactive and can think strategically about finance beyond just the spreadsheets.
✨Prepare for Scenario Questions
Expect questions that ask you to solve hypothetical financial challenges. Practice articulating your thought process clearly.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ers, showcasing your problem-solving skills and experience.
✨Showcase Your Communication Skills
As a finance partner, you’ll need to communicate complex financial information to non-financial stakeholders. Prepare examples of how you’ve successfully done this in the past. Highlighting your ability to bridge the gap between finance and other departments will set you apart.
